Question

The boiling point of liquid increases with ___in pressure.

Open in App
Solution

The boiling point of a substance is the temperature at which the vapor pressure of the liquid equals the pressure surrounding the liquid and the liquid changes into a vapor. A liquid at high pressure has a higher boiling point than when that liquid is at atmospheric pressure.

The boiling point of liquid increases with increase in pressure and decreases with a decrease in pressure.
